...Acne treatment generally requires the following basic guidelines. First is for people to limit washing the face to two or three times a day. Over washing will all the more cause your skin to produce more oil. Avoid heavy cleansing creams. Never wash your face with harsh soaps or cleansers. It would be better to use purse soap with no artificial additives. An antibacterial cleansing solution or lightly medicated soap combined with water rich in minerals is good for your skin type. ...»

There is a treatment called a VBeam laser treatment, which is a treatment for sun related age spots, rosacea, freckles, scars, and much more. With this laser treatment you will be treated with an intense laser that is gentle to your skin and treats all the redness and age spots. The VBeam laser treatment is one of the many treatment options available to you through your dermatologist. ...»
